Our team roster is built to play the 4-3 and we play it well. This change seems forced. This reminds me of Gibbs arrival back in 81. After going 0-5 Gibbs made the smart move of changing his scheme from Air-Coryell pass happy to a power running game when he saw his O-line and Rb's were the strength of his roster. That took some humility to do that. Does Haslett and Shanahan have that in them? | |
